揭秘服务器能承载多少APP:性能、限制与关键因素分析

一、引言
随着移动互联网的迅猛发展,服务器承载的APP数量成为评估服务器性能的重要指标之一。
那么,服务器到底能承载多少APP呢?这个问题涉及众多因素,本文将对其中的性能、限制及关键因素进行详细分析。
二、服务器性能解析
1. 处理器性能
服务器的处理器性能直接影响其处理请求的能力,进而影响承载APP的数量。
高性能的处理器能够同时处理更多的请求,从而提高服务器承载APP的能力。
2. 内存与存储
内存和存储是服务器运行的基石。
足够的内存可以保障服务器在处理大量请求时的稳定性,而高效的存储则能保证数据的读写速度,从而提升服务器性能。
3. 网络带宽
网络带宽是影响服务器响应速度和承载能力的关键因素之一。
高带宽的服务器能够更快地处理网络请求,从而提高承载APP的数量。
三、服务器承载APP的限制
1. 硬件限制
服务器的硬件配置是决定其承载能力的根本因素。
硬件性能有限,如处理器、内存、存储和网络带宽等,都会在一定程度上限制服务器承载APP的数量。
2. 软件限制
操作系统、虚拟化技术、资源调度策略等软件因素也会对服务器承载APP的数量产生影响。
例如,某些操作系统可能对同时运行的进程数量有限制。
3. 应用程序特性
不同APP的资源消耗、运行时间、负载特性等都会影响服务器的承载能力。
高资源消耗或负载较重的APP会降低服务器的承载能力。
四、关键因素分析
1. 服务器架构与配置优化
通过优化服务器架构和配置,可以提高服务器的处理能力。
合理的硬件配置、操作系统优化、资源调度策略等都能有效提高服务器的承载能力。
2. 负载均衡技术
负载均衡技术能够将请求分散到多台服务器上,从而提高服务器的整体处理能力。
通过合理的负载均衡策略,可以在一定程度上提高服务器承载APP的数量。
3. 虚拟化与容器技术
虚拟化技术和容器技术能够使一台服务器运行多个独立的运行环境,从而提高服务器资源的利用率。
这些技术的应用可以有效提高服务器的承载能力。
五、案例分析与实践经验
以实际案例为基础,分析不同场景下服务器承载APP的数量及性能表现。
例如,在云计算环境中,通过虚拟化技术和负载均衡策略,可以实现较高的APP承载能力;而在某些高负载场景中,可能需要优化APP的性能或增加服务器资源以提高承载能力。
六、结论与展望
服务器能承载多少APP是一个复杂的问题,涉及硬件性能、软件技术、应用程序特性以及运行环境等多个因素。
通过优化服务器架构与配置、应用负载均衡技术、采用虚拟化与容器技术等手段,可以在一定程度上提高服务器的承载能力。
未来,随着技术的不断发展,服务器性能将进一步提升,为承载更多APP提供可能。
同时,随着云计算、边缘计算等技术的普及,服务器承载APP的数量和性能将受到更多因素的影响和挑战。
因此,未来的研究将更加注重综合考量各种因素,为提升服务器承载能力提供更为有效的解决方案。
高防国内云服务器,国内高防物理机独立服务器就找虎跃云-www.huyuekj.com














